Gm. Bruun et Vn. Nicopoulos, VALIDITY OF THE GORKOV EXPANSION NEAR THE UPPER CRITICAL-FIELD IN TYPE-II SUPERCONDUCTORS, Journal of physics. Condensed matter, 9(13), 1997, pp. 2773-2779
We have examined the validity of the Gor'kov expansion in the strength
of the order parameter of type II superconductors near the upper crit
ical field. Although the degeneracy of the electron levels in a magnet
ic field gives non-perturbative terms in the solution to the Bogoliubo
v-de Gennes equations we find, contrary to recent claims, that these n
on-perturbative terms cancel in the expression for the thermodynamic p
otential, and that the traditional Gor'kov theory is correct sufficien
tly close to H-c2 at finite temperature. We have derived conditions fo
r the validity of the Gor'kov theory which essentially state that the
change in the quasiparticle energies as compared to the normal-state e
nergies cannot be too large compared to the temperature.
